This project page is for the maintenance of a News section on PCGamingWiki.
Aims
- Market people to view articles that will receive high interest based on recent news.
- Highlight platform changes on articles which will require substantial changes/attention.
- Encourage community participation in current events.
- Make it easier for Andytizer (or anyone else) to create News articles quickly.
Inclusion criteria
- Any games with high wishlist/player counts/press coverage/notability/surprise announcement/releases.
- Major platform changes e.g. GOG/Steam/Origin/Microsoft Store.
- Major DRM changes e.g. removal of Denuvo or becoming DRM-free.
- Major patches or content changes.
- Notable sales.
- Don't cover new releases, those are covered in PCGamingWiki:Assignments.
Title
- Brief and concise and ideally a single sentence with period at the end.
- Internally link where possible in order to encourage users to click through to an article.
- Explain why the change might be considered interesting to the reader/PCGamingWiki visitor.
- Add additional information that can't be summarised in the title can be placed in the Notes field.
- This is currently set to an abbr tag which mouse users can use to hover. Mobile solution needs to be developed.
Instructions
- PCGamingWiki:News/Table - this is the area where the data is kept.
- New rows are added newest at the top.
- Currently Moderators and Editors only have permission to edit this page.
- When the Table is edited, it also needs to be purged for the data to refresh in the queries.
